A city police officer in the classic navy blue uniform of the 1980s: peaked cap with badge, short-sleeved shirt with shoulder patch and gold breast shield, dark aviator sunglasses and a full leather duty belt carrying a holstered sidearm, pouches and a radio.
He stands braced in a wide stance with his baton held across his body in both hands, the posture of an officer holding a line rather than making an arrest. The sculpt is clean enough that the belt kit and cap badge read clearly once painted.
Ideal for a crowd control or street incident vignette, staffing a cordon beside a squad car, or adding law enforcement presence to a modern town layout or urban skirmish board.
